Charge and energy spectra of multiply charged ions of a two-element laser plasma formed from targets of different densities
M. R. Bedilov, R. T. Khaidarov, B. Kh. Yakubov, U. S. Kunishev Scientific-Research Institute of Applied Physics, M Ulughbek National University of Uzbekistan, Tashkent
Abstract:
An investigation was made of the energy spectra of multiply charged ions in plasmas formed by laser heating of YO and HoO targets of different densities. It was found that there were optimal target densities for which a reduction in the rate of recombination processes in a laser plasma ensured the maximum beam intensity, charge multiplicity, and energy of the ions.
